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u is reportedly seeking to lower the electoral threshold in the Knesset as the country’s lawmakers scramble to form viable parties ahead of April elections.

In Israel, where a party can only receive seats in the Knesset if it clears a certain percentage of votes, there is a great deal of pressure on Netanyahu’s right-wing coalition to use its current position to bolster its chances for success April 9. This involves an attempt to lower the required percentage of votes each party must receive in order to gain seats.

Netanyahu’s government reportedly fears further divisions that would benefit the opposition after at least seven right-wing parties have announced Knesset bids.
